Area Details
Allandale is a quiet village with a lovely community feel. There is a local shop. Nearby Towns of Bonnybridge & Cumbernauld offer a wider set of facilities. Nearby railway stations at Camelon & Cumbernauld provide commuters links with Glasgow, Edinburgh & Stirling & onward to the North & South. All major motorway networks are only a short drive away, as are Loch Lomond and the Trossachs.
